Vehicle Registration Process in Manipur RTO
Registering a vehicle in Manipur is mandatory under the Motor Vehicles Act, 1988. Driving an unregistered vehicle is illegal and can result in fines or penalties.
Types of Vehicle Registration (Temporary & Permanent)
-
Temporary Registration: Issued by the vehicle dealer, valid for 7 days (extendable to 1 month). It allows the owner to apply for permanent registration.
-
Permanent Registration: Valid for 15 years, issued by the RTO after document verification and vehicle inspection. Commercial vehicles require renewal every 5 years.
Step-by-Step Guide to Register a New Vehicle
-
Visit the Nearest RTO: Go to the RTO closest to your residence or business (for commercial vehicles).
-
Fill Form 20: Complete the application form for vehicle registration.
-
Submit Documents: Provide all required documents (listed below).
-
Pay Fees and Taxes: Settle the registration fees and road tax at the RTO counter.
-
Vehicle Inspection: An RTO officer will inspect the vehicle’s chassis and engine numbers.
-
Receive RC: After verification, the RTO issues a permanent registration certificate (RC), typically within 15-20 days.
Documents Required for Vehicle Registration
To register a vehicle in Manipur, you need:
-
Form 20: Application for vehicle registration.
-
Form 21: Sales certificate from the dealer.
-
Form 22: Roadworthiness certificate from the manufacturer.
-
Form 34: Required if the vehicle is under a loan/hypothecation.
-
Identity Proof: Aadhaar card, PAN card, or passport.
-
Address Proof: Aadhaar card, voter ID, or utility bill.
-
Vehicle Insurance: Valid third-party insurance policy.
-
Pollution Under Control (PUC) Certificate.
-
Passport-size Photographs of the vehicle owner.
-
Invoice of the Vehicle: Proof of purchase from the dealer.
-
Temporary Registration Number (if applicable).
For vehicles from another state, a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from the original RTO is required.
Other RTO Services in Manipur
Vehicle Fitness Certificate
A fitness certificate ensures a vehicle meets safety and emission standards. Transport vehicles require regular inspections, while private vehicles need renewal every 5 years after the initial 15-year RC validity. Submit the vehicle for inspection at the RTO along with the RC, insurance, and PUC certificate.
No Objection Certificate (NOC)
An NOC is required when relocating a vehicle to another state or transferring ownership. Apply at the RTO where the vehicle is registered with Form 28, RC, insurance, and PUC certificate. The NOC is typically issued after verifying no pending taxes or fines.
Vehicle Permit Types and Applications
Manipur RTO issues permits for:
-
Commercial Vehicles: Goods carriers, taxis, and buses.
-
Inter-state Permits: For vehicles operating across state borders.
-
National Permits: For commercial vehicles operating nationwide.
-
All India Tourist Permits: For tourist vehicles like buses.
Apply online via the Parivahan portal or at the RTO with relevant documents and fees.
Ownership Transfer
For second-hand vehicle registration or ownership transfer, submit:
-
Form 29 and Form 30: Signed by both buyer and seller.
-
Original RC.
-
Valid Insurance.
-
PUC Certificate.
-
Address and Identity Proof.
-
NOC (if the vehicle is from another state).
The process takes 7-15 days, and fees range from ₹500 to ₹1,000, depending on the vehicle type.
Road Tax, Fees, and Penalties in Manipur
Road Tax Structure for Private and Commercial Vehicles
Road tax in Manipur is calculated based on vehicle type, engine capacity, and cost. Examples include:
-
Two-Wheelers: ₹500 (based on engine capacity).
-
Three-Wheelers: ₹300 for auto-rickshaws.
-
Four-Wheelers (Private): Based on ex-showroom price (e.g., 5-7% of vehicle cost).
-
Commercial Vehicles: Higher rates based on weight and usage.
Electric vehicles (two- and four-wheelers) are exempt from road tax.
Licence and Registration Fee Chart
-
Learner’s License: ₹150.
-
Driving Test: ₹300.
-
Permanent Driving License: ₹200.
-
Vehicle Registration (Two-Wheeler): ₹500.
-
Vehicle Registration (Four-Wheeler): ₹1,500.
-
RC Renewal: 50% of registration fee.
-
High-Security Registration Plate (HSRP): Mandatory, fees vary by vehicle type.
Check the Manipur Transport Department website for exact fees.
Penalties for Traffic Rule Violations
-
Driving without Insurance: ₹2,000 (first offense), ₹4,000 (subsequent offenses).
-
Unregistered Vehicle: Fines or imprisonment under the Motor Vehicles Act.
-
Late Road Tax Payment:
-
Up to 30 days: 5% of tax.
-
Up to 60 days: 10% of tax.
-
Up to 90 days: 15% of tax.
-
Up to 120 days: 20% of tax.
-
Over 121 days: 25% of tax.
-
Lifetime Tax Default: 1/10th of the tax per year.

FAQs on Manipur RTO Services
Q1. What is the RTO code for Imphal?
Imphal has two RTO codes: MN01 (Imphal West) and MN03 (Imphal East).
Q2. How can I register a second-hand vehicle in Manipur?
Visit the nearest RTO with Forms 29 and 30, original RC, insurance, PUC certificate, and identity/address proof. Pay the transfer fee (₹500-₹1,000) and complete vehicle inspection.
Q3. Can I apply for DL renewal online in Manipur?
Yes, apply via sarathi.parivahan.gov.in. Upload documents, book a slot, and pay fees online. Visit the RTO for biometric verification if required.
Q4. What are the driving test rules in Manipur?
The driving test includes a practical assessment of vehicle control, road signs, and traffic rule adherence. A learner’s license is mandatory before taking the test. Book a slot via the RTO or Sarathi portal.
